Problem solving

The VR GO project aims to develop a musculoskeletal rehabilitation program using virtual reality technologies. The basis of the technology is the substitution of the real body with a virtual avatar, which shows the brain that it's possible to move paralyzed limbs.

Value

  • Efficiency: 60% of pilot participants reported improved condition
  • Affordable Access: Available to users with a mid-range smartphone and Oculus VR headset
  • Scientific Foundation: Based on cutting-edge research in neurophysiology and rehabilitation
  • Inclusive Design: Suitable for users with varying degrees of motor impairments
